Output 6f66aa569cffbf0582e411f34bb5569287d18850bcf91c3328304f39651611f5:18

value
1264000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6bbb2ba308e98d6090b8b8b10c8371befa6f14 OP_EQUAL
address
3MbvHeqmCHLtq335R1USExzQFagGMbE3dS
transaction
6f66aa569cffbf0582e411f34bb5569287d18850bcf91c3328304f39651611f5
confirmations
438725
spent
true